dc.description.abstractThis project intends to develop a clever version of a surveillance system with more security, flexibility, and connectivity. This system comprises two main parts detection/alert and web application. The former facilitates the asset owner to receive an email and SMS notifications when human intrusion is detected. PIR Sensors are used to detect any motion caused by any heat-emitting creature. An ordinary webcam is used, along with, an open- source computer vision software called Open-CV, that confirms the intruder is a person, not an animal through image processing. The latter, enables the user to view the scene from a remote location using a web browser upon receiving the alert. In addition, the system offers the user the ability to capture the images based on his interest, to use them as a piece of evidence.en_US
